Sun, sand, water and nature influence South African artist Kirsten Beets’ work. In Staring at the Sun (shown), Beets takes her interest in examining the way people interact with the great outdoors to all new heights, literally. Rendering it from a sweeping overhead vantage point, the artist brings a day at the beach to life with oil paint on paper–capturing nostalgia-rich details and colors that make the piece feel less like art and more like a beautiful memory. Her sun-kissed depiction of leisure influenced our selection of dreamlike pieces here.
